|  | /** | 
|  | * Called whenever a 32-bit process running under a 64-bit kernel | 
|  | * performs an ioctl on /dev/dri/card<n>. | 
|  | * | 
|  | * \param filp file pointer. | 
|  | * \param cmd command. | 
|  | * \param arg user argument. | 
|  | * \return zero on success or negative number on failure. | 
|  | */ | 
|  | long nouveau_compat_ioctl(struct file *filp, unsigned int cmd, | 
|  | unsigned long arg) | 
|  | { | 
|  | unsigned int nr = DRM_IOCTL_NR(cmd); | 
|  | drm_ioctl_compat_t *fn = NULL; | 
|  | int ret; | 
|  |  | 
|  | if (nr < DRM_COMMAND_BASE) | 
|  | return drm_compat_ioctl(filp, cmd, arg); | 
|  |  | 
|  | #if 0 | 
|  | if (nr < DRM_COMMAND_BASE + DRM_ARRAY_SIZE(mga_compat_ioctls)) | 
|  | fn = nouveau_compat_ioctls[nr - DRM_COMMAND_BASE]; | 
|  | #endif | 
|  | if (fn != NULL) | 
|  | ret = (*fn)(filp, cmd, arg); | 
|  | else | 
|  | ret = drm_ioctl(filp, cmd, arg); | 
|  |  | 
|  | return ret; | 
|  | } |
